Take the Green Train: NVIDIA BlueField DPUs Drive Data Center Efficiency

The figures are in, and they paint a photograph of info facilities going a deeper shade of environmentally friendly, many thanks to electrical power-economical networks accelerated with knowledge processing units (DPUs).

A suite of assessments run with enable from Ericsson, RedHat and VMware clearly show ability reductions up to 24% on servers making use of NVIDIA BlueField-two DPUs. In 1 scenario, they delivered 54x the functionality of CPUs.

The perform, described in a latest whitepaper, offloaded main networking careers from power-hungry host processors to DPUs intended to run them much more competently.

Accelerated computing with DPUs for networking, security and storage jobs is 1 of the subsequent significant techniques for earning info facilities far more electrical power efficient. It is the most recent of a handful of optimizations, described in the whitepaper, for knowledge facilities going into the era of eco-friendly computing.

DPUs Analyzed on VMware vSphere

Seeing the trend towards energy-successful networks, VMware enabled DPUs to operate its virtualization software program, utilised by countless numbers of providers globally. NVIDIA has run various checks with VMware because its vSphere eight software package release this slide.

For instance, on VMware vSphere Distributed Companies Engine —  program that offloads and accelerates networking and security features utilizing DPUs — BlueField-2 shipped bigger functionality whilst releasing up 20% of the CPU’s methods required without the need of DPUs.

That indicates end users can deploy less servers to operate the exact workload, or run far more apps on the identical servers.

Electric power Charges Lower Approximately $2 Million

Couple of info facilities experience a much more demanding position than all those operate by telecoms vendors. Their networks shuttle every bit of info that smartphone users crank out or ask for amongst their cellular networks and the world wide web.

Scientists at Ericsson examined whether operators could decrease their ability use on this massive workload working with SmartNICs, the network interface playing cards that take care of DPU functions. Their check permit CPUs slow down or rest while an NVIDIA ConnectX SmartNIC dealt with the networking jobs.

The benefits, in-depth in a modern write-up, ended up stunning.

Electricity consumption of server CPUs fell 24%, from 190 to 145 watts on a thoroughly loaded community. This solitary DPU application could lower electricity expenditures by approximately $2 million in excess of three several years for a huge details middle.


Ericsson tests with Bluefield DPUs
Ericsson ran the user-plane purpose for 5G networks on DPUs in 3 scenarios.

In the post, Ericsson’s CTO, Erik Ekudden, underscored the significance of the work.

“There’s a expanding feeling of urgency between communication support vendors to discover and put into action modern options that lessen community electrical power usage,” he wrote. And the DPU strategies “save electricity across a wide selection of targeted traffic ailments.”

70% A lot less Overhead, 54x Much more Functionality

Success have been even far more spectacular for exams on Pink Hat OpenShift, used by 50 percent of all Fortune 500 banking institutions, airways and telcos to handle application containers.

In the tests, BlueField-2 DPUs taken care of virtualization, encryption and networking positions wanted to regulate these moveable packages of applications and code.

The DPUs slashed networking requires on CPUs by 70%, releasing them up to operate other purposes. What’s extra, they accelerated networking positions by a whopping 54x.

Speeding the Way to Zero Have confidence in

Across every business, businesses are embracing a philosophy of zero belief to make improvements to community security. So, NVIDIA examined IPsec, just one of the most popular data center encryption protocols, on BlueField DPUs.

The exam showed information centers could make improvements to general performance and reduce power consumption 21% for servers and 34% for customers on networks working IPsec on DPUs. For huge info centers, that could translate to virtually $9 million in price savings on electric costs in excess of a few a long time.
